How they compare
San Marino currently reports 1.11 GPI against 1.07 GPI in Bangladesh, a difference of 0.04 GPI.
The two have swapped places 2 times across 24 shared years of data; in 1971 it was San Marino ahead.
Bangladesh ranks 6th and San Marino ranks 3rd of 197 countries.
Across the 5 decades both report, Bangladesh averaged higher in 1 and San Marino in 4.

About this data
Ratio of female school life expectancy to the male school life expectancy. It is calculated by dividing the female value for the indicator by the male value for the indicator. A GPI equal to 1 indicates parity between females and males. In general, a value less than 1 indicates disparity in favor of males and a value greater than 1 indicates disparity in favor of females.
